Effect of kindergarten entrance age on academic performance and maternal labor supply
FINAL REPORT:
This dissertation addresses the issue of optimal school entry age. Using data from the National Longitudinal Survey of Youth (NLSY) and the US Census, this study examines the effect of delaying kindergarten entry on cognitive test scores, educational attainment and maternal labor supply.
The first essay estimates the effect of a one year delay in entering kindergarten on academic performance. To deal with the endogeneity of school entrance age, we exploit the variation in month of birth and state kindergarten entrance age laws. The results suggest that older entrants have higher test scores compared to younger entrants in the same grade and are less likely to repeat grades. However conditional on age, older entrants perform worse because they have completed less schooling.
The second essay uses Two Sample Instrumental Variables (TSIV) to estimate the effectof delayed school entry on educational attainment. We show that previous studies that haveused instrumental variables to deal with the endogeneity of school entry age are severelybiased. In addition, we propose a structural model of optimal kindergarten entry age anduse indirect inference simulation methods to estimate the parameters of the model. Further,we use our simulated data to obtain true Local Average Treatment Effect estimates of theeffect of school entry age on educational attainment.
The third chapter evaluates the effect of delaying kindergarten entry on long run maternal labor supply. I use an exogenous source of variation in maternal net earning opportunities, generated through school entrance age of children, to study intertemporal labor supply behavior. The estimates suggest that delayed school enrollment has long run implications for maternal labor supply. Results point towards significant intertemporal substitution inlabor supply. In particular, rough calculations yield an uncompensated wage elasticity of0.76, wealth elasticity of -0.37 and an intertemporal elasticity of substitution equal to 1.1.
